HubSpot Ideas

ybn

Import deals with line items

It should be possible to import deals with line items

HubSpot Updates
March 22, 2022 02:16 PM

Hey team - thanks for the patience. Here is a knowledge base article covering how to import objects into the CRM, including Line Items: https://knowledge.hubspot.com/crm-setup/set-up-your-import-file

 

We don't have a specific KB on Line Items, they are just called out (e.g. here in property requirements) among the other objects. If you're having trouble or experience any sort of error, I'd recommend placing a support ticket because then (1) our support team can get back to you ASAP and (2) if there is a bug, it will be triaged to our engineering team immediately. Thank you!

March 21, 2022 10:17 AM

That's correct @IBrockschmidt 

March 21, 2022 10:12 AM

@IBrockschmidt the short answer is yes. Products and Line Items aren't actually formally associated, they're associated by Product ID. So, each Product has an ID property, and the Line Item has a field called "product_id" which is how you link Products <> Line Items.

March 21, 2022 10:04 AM

@MBHeffernan I don't have an example with fields/column headers, but I can tell you that the only required fields are Name, Quantity, and Price, which will be reflected in the KB docs soon. Our import manager has a pretty nifty UI for helping you match your fields to Line Item fields, so I'd just give it a shot and see how it goes. It's a pretty nice graphical interface - there's no unreadable red errors or something.

Delivered
March 21, 2022 09:44 AM

Hey folks - Ethan here again (PM for Products). I just wanted to let you know that you're now able to import Line Items along with Deals. The reason Line Items must be imported with Deals is that Line Items need an associated commerce object (e.g. Deals, Quotes, Payment Links, Subscriptions, Custom Objects) in order to make sense. Line Items only reflect what is being purchased and for how much, but not who made the purchase, when, etc. 

 

Single object import is supported for Products, which imports Products into the Product Library. Those Products can then be used to generate Line Items on Deals, Quotes, Payment Links, etc.

 

At this time, we are only supporting Line Item <> Deal imports, because other commerce objects (e.g. Quotes, Subscriptions) do not currently support import. As those objects become available for import, Line Item import with those objects will come as well.

 

Head over to your portal and give Line Item import a try! If you have any questions or feedback, please comment here. 

March 11, 2022 02:44 PM

Hey folks - as a heads up we're going to start rolling this feature out in the coming week. There's no beta or anything, it'll just be rolled out on a percentage basis to portals randomly. I'd recommend looking to see if you have it on Tuesday and trying it out. We should have it out to everyone by the end of the week after next week.

Being Reviewed
January 14, 2022 11:23 AM

Hey folks - my name is Ethan and I'm the product manager for the Products and Line Items team. I just wanted to let you know that this is on our roadmap for this quarter and, while I can't give you an exact timeline for release, I would expect that sometime next quarter (Q2'22) you will be able to import Deals into HubSpot with Line Items. 

 

This particular feature probably won't have a wide beta. We'll test it it with a dozen or so teams, then we'll just roll it out to everyone on a percentage basis. I'll update this thread when we begin the percentage rollout. 

 

As a sidenote, I'll be updating the top Ideas associated with Products and Line Items ~once per quarter going forward. I will include (1) whether or not a feature is on the roadmap for that quarter or not and (2) what our rollout plan for that feature is (e.g. will there be a beta or not). If you have feedback about additional information I could include in these updates, drop a note here. If I see a theme, I'll adjust my updates to address that.

 

I won't be doing this for every idea, but most ideas above 25 kudos will get that treatment. Looking forward to getting this feature into your hands!

67 Replies
DMS
Member | Diamond Partner
Member | Diamond Partner

Definately a time saver - particulalry when migrating from another CRM without the need for custom scripting

kastraver
Contributor

Throwing in my voice for this one. I reckon it's linked with the inability to do any kind of data analysis within Deals based on Line Items.

DWilde
Member

We have Deals for annual service contracts which have many line items which we need to import from our previous quotation system (Quotewerks).  Currently it takes 10-20 times longer to generate a quotation in HubSpot due to the need to input line items afresh compared to updating an old quotation in Quotewerks ... so the service-team users really loathe using HubSpot for this purpose...  an import of Line Items into a HubSpot Deal would be most welcome !!!! 

MatthieuDumont
Participant

same here

trangnguyen
Contributor

We need this ASAP especially importing from a different CRM

GFuellenbach
Member

Absolutely agreed! Can we get an update on this request? 
It seems like every few days I see another notification about this Hubspot Idea.

MarkusHue
Contributor

Necessary feature, absolutely needed! Hows the status on this idea?

SHerod
Member

We are new to Hubspot and as a media company need to import 12+ years of CRM data with thousands of line items. Even one new order can contain 100 line items! Very surprised this feature is not standard, as it is a necessity for so many businesses. Status update here? This thread has been going for over a year. 

2chars
Contributor

This makes it hard to adopt HubSpot! Much needed.

JLambán
Member

This would help us a lot!!

BVelilla
Member

Yes, it would be very useful. We have a similar need.

JustinEverett
Participant

Adding my +1 to this as well. This is definitely a needed feature.

ChrisDellen
Participant | Gold Partner

Yes please!

ASims
Member

This is a very important feature for my team to be able to load products to deals. Both to new deals and to manage on existing deals. 

rodericks
Contributor

Hey All,

 

we were struggling with this as well. However, I actually found a pretty simple solution to it. Actually, 2 solutions:.

 

First of all, import all deals with Hubspot's deal import. Associate the deals with the correct company and contact person. Import all your products After that, export alle deals (in order to get the deal ID) and products (in order to get the ProductID). Create an google sheet / excel where at least the following information is found: line item description, price of the line item, deal id, product id. 

After that

1. Solution based on Zapier (easier but more expensive one):

Create a zap that does the same as picture below. So you connect a Google sheet where all the line items are, including the items as stated above. AFter that, you create a line item in hubspot, where you connect all items of the line item with the correct items in the zap. After that, you use the ID that is created in step 2 (Create Line_Item in Hubspot) to create an associations with the deal. You can test and run the script, and after that it's just waiting for Zapier to fill your deals with line-items

rodericks_0-1640175857754.png

2. Solution based on Integromat. (more difficult, but cheaper) 

Create an scenario as stated below, where you use the Google sheet again.

rodericks_1-1640176130446.png

The first HTTP request is a post HTTP request, where you create your line item with the items of GOogle Sheet. After that, you make an PUT Http request where you associate the create line item with an deal. 

I know it's not ideal, but at least we can work with this CRM now 🙂

 

 

 

 

 

 

MarkusHue
Contributor

Hi rodericks,

seems to be a possible solution for importing historical data! I will check this definitely. Many thanks!

SHerod
Member

Yes rodericks thank you! I will dig in to this. Hate that we have to have this kind of workaround with what we're spending on Hubspot, but very thankful for you sharing this!

GMirMon
Member

Thanks @rodericks - that Zapier workaround you suggested makes so much sense! We already use Zapier and HubSpot together, but I'd never thought of importing line items with a Zap. 10/10 to you for finding a solution - thank you and happy new year!

rodericks
Contributor

@GMirMon more than happy to help you! I actually was surprised it was this easy after all. But still, it should be a function within Hubspot. 

ethankopit
HubSpot Product Team

Hey folks - my name is Ethan and I'm the product manager for the Products and Line Items team. I just wanted to let you know that this is on our roadmap for this quarter and, while I can't give you an exact timeline for release, I would expect that sometime next quarter (Q2'22) you will be able to import Deals into HubSpot with Line Items. 

 

This particular feature probably won't have a wide beta. We'll test it it with a dozen or so teams, then we'll just roll it out to everyone on a percentage basis. I'll update this thread when we begin the percentage rollout. 

 

As a sidenote, I'll be updating the top Ideas associated with Products and Line Items ~once per quarter going forward. I will include (1) whether or not a feature is on the roadmap for that quarter or not and (2) what our rollout plan for that feature is (e.g. will there be a beta or not). If you have feedback about additional information I could include in these updates, drop a note here. If I see a theme, I'll adjust my updates to address that.

 

I won't be doing this for every idea, but most ideas above 25 kudos will get that treatment. Looking forward to getting this feature into your hands!